Meta AI Expansion: Growth Platform Or Cash Trap?

Weighing the bull case of dominant ecosystem distribution against the bear case of deteriorating cash conversion and rising leverage.

By KAPUALabs

Meta Platforms is not a pre-revenue AI venture. It is a highly profitable advertising company redirecting its cash engine toward artificial intelligence, data centers, compute, cloud services, consumer assistants, enterprise agents, and Reality Labs 182,185. The central question is therefore not whether Meta possesses strategic assets. It plainly does. The question is whether management can convert those assets—and exceptionally high capital spending—into durable incremental revenue, operating profit, and free cash flow.

That distinction divides the investment case. Fundamental-growth investors see an underappreciated AI and distribution platform. Capital-efficiency investors see weakening cash conversion, rising leverage, uncertain utilization, and the possibility that compute investment will repeat the poor returns associated with Reality Labs. The issue, in the public interest of shareholders, is whether this is disciplined expansion or merely the accumulation of expensive capacity.

The Existing Business Remains a Powerful Funding Engine

The strongest evidence in Meta’s favor concerns its underlying scale. The company operates the Family of Apps alongside Reality Labs 3,4,6,12,16,25,30,134, reaches approximately half the world’s population 123,130, and maintains a distribution network spanning users, creators, advertisers, and small and medium-sized businesses 107,114,152. Its competitive advantages include network effects, engagement data, recommendation and advertising systems, brand strength, infrastructure, and operating scale 52,54,155. Morningstar independently characterizes the Family of Apps as possessing a wide economic moat grounded primarily in intangible assets and network effects 50.

That moat continues to produce material economic value. Second-quarter 2026 revenue reached $60.801 billion, up 28% year over year 75. Family of Apps advertising revenue was reported at $59.4 billion 128 and represented nearly all quarterly revenue 64. Average advertising prices rose 12% 166, while other Family of Apps revenue grew 73% 48,76,87. More than nine million small businesses use Meta’s AI creative tools 47,92,98,102,184, and more than one million users or businesses use its business-agent products weekly 76,86,108,140,179.

These figures support the more credible version of Meta’s AI thesis. AI is already improving targeting, creative production, recommendations, engagement, and advertiser returns within the existing profit pool, even before direct AI revenue becomes material 106,163. Advertising therefore remains the company’s funding engine 93,117,148. Meta’s scale and profitability allow it to finance frontier AI and compete on price 119,155, a materially stronger position than that of a company attempting to build an AI business without an established customer base, global distribution, or recurring cash flow 132.

AI Provides Strategic Optionality, but Direct Revenue Is Still Prospective

Meta is positioning AI as a new operating layer for its existing ecosystem. The strategy includes consumer assistants and personal superintelligence, business agents, API access, AI-enabled commerce, improved advertising, subscriptions, smart glasses, and direct or indirect compute monetization 141,179,184. The company has established Meta Superintelligence Labs 9,115,183 and reorganized around AI capabilities 13,60,64,174. The strategic equation is straightforward: leading AI talent, massive compute, and billions of users 115.

Distribution is the principal advantage. Meta can place new products before billions of users rather than build a customer base from the beginning 57,118. Truist estimates that subscription tiers could generate approximately $20 billion in annual revenue by 2030 across 3.6 billion daily users 21,128. Other forecasts assign $10–20 billion of annual API and developer revenue and $10–25 billion from enterprise AI agents by 2030 141. Those estimates describe possibilities, not established revenue lines. Meta Compute remains an internal organizational unit and potential business, not a material reported revenue segment 160,162. Enterprise demand, profitable utilization, and the timetable for commercialization remain uncertain 105,162.

Meta’s open-weight model strategy creates a further trade-off. Model releases can increase adoption, developer usage, and ecosystem effects; earlier model families reportedly reached approximately 1.2 billion downloads 48. But open access limits exclusivity and may reduce the company’s ability to charge directly for model access 149. The more defensible monetization case is indirect: AI should increase session length, impressions, targeting quality, advertiser return on investment, and pricing power, while Meta selectively charges for subscriptions, agents, APIs, and enterprise services 155,163. The commercial value of several model releases, including Muse products, remains unverified 144,154.

Infrastructure: Strategic Control and Immediate Financial Strain

The defining change in Meta’s investment profile is the scale of its infrastructure program. Claims describe 2026 capital expenditures of approximately $130 billion to $145 billion 68,137, substantial data-center expansion 19,68,77,86,111,145,148,170,175, and future lease obligations approaching $279 billion 115. Meta is also pursuing a roughly $14 billion BlackRock-linked El Paso joint venture 48,105,109 and has raised approximately $24.9 billion of new debt 44,45,46,87,181.

The stated purpose is to secure compute for internal AI products, although management retains the option to sell surplus capacity externally 84,169. External parties have reportedly offered to buy capacity at a premium, suggesting that the infrastructure may possess scarcity value 148. Such optionality could support Meta’s own models, improve product economics, or develop into a cloud and compute business alongside AWS, Azure, and Google 83,129.

But optionality is not revenue. Meta has reportedly declined some external bids in favor of internal deployment 148,164. It remains unclear whether third parties will pay a sustained premium or whether excess capacity will prove temporary, insufficient, or uneconomical 56,129. External compute should therefore be valued as an option, not booked as a current offset to capital spending.

The immediate cash-flow consequences are better established. Second-quarter free cash flow reportedly fell to $784 million, a decline of 91.31% 48,142, as capital expenditures absorbed nearly all operating cash flow 146,177. Another calculation places free-cash-flow conversion at approximately 2.5% of operating cash flow 85,87. Analysts have suggested that 2026 free cash flow could fall below $1 billion, compared with roughly $43 billion in 2025 and $52 billion in 2024 55. Other claims report annual free cash flow of approximately $46 billion 113 and a broader history of positive free cash flow 22,97,104,116,138,139,146,150,151,159,165,171,181. These figures appear to describe different periods—an investment trough, quarterly or forecast results, and prior or normalized annual cash generation. They are not necessarily inconsistent. The direction, however, is unmistakable: cash conversion has deteriorated sharply during the buildout 78,95,137,147,157,167.

Management-linked expectations place the principal payoff window in 2027–2028 110. One estimate places excess annual revenue at $23–27 billion and incremental operating profit at $16–25 billion, implying a simple six- to eleven-year payback period 131. That is a long-duration infrastructure thesis. It leaves the shares highly sensitive to execution, utilization, financing costs, depreciation, and the timing of monetization.

Balance-Sheet Capacity Does Not Eliminate Commitment Risk

Meta retains substantial liquidity. Claims cite approximately $65 billion of cash 52,85,120,147, more than $80 billion of cash and cash equivalents 1,2,20,41,85, and approximately $90.3 billion of cash and investments 120. Reported liquidity ratios exceed 2x 7,8,10,11,15,26,27,31,32,33,71,89,90, supporting the conclusion that the company can fund a significant portion of the program without immediate equity dilution 103. Under one framing, its debt remains modest relative to a market capitalization near $1.5 trillion 48.

That is not the whole balance-sheet story. Reported long-term debt ranges from approximately $58.7 billion 185 to $83.7 billion 76,166. Another presentation reports $112.3 billion of debt against $90.3 billion of cash and investments, implying $22.0 billion of net debt 120. Some sources describe near-zero net leverage or debt below one times EBITDA 48,85. Others point to joint ventures, leases, guarantees, and construction commitments that may make effective leverage materially larger than reported debt 42,95,135,185. These measures are not directly comparable and should not be treated as one verified capital-structure figure.

The conclusion is more measured. Meta is not presently balance-sheet distressed. It is, however, moving from a net-cash model toward a more committed and financing-sensitive infrastructure model. Off-balance-sheet arrangements, future lease payments, residual-value guarantees, and joint-venture obligations deserve close scrutiny because they can reduce financial flexibility while consolidated debt metrics remain manageable 135,161. The alleged $800 billion of hidden obligations is isolated and explicitly unverified; it should not enter valuation without primary-source confirmation 125.

Reality Labs Is the Relevant Capital-Allocation Precedent

Reality Labs supplies the clearest warning against treating strategic optionality as economic value. The division has generated approximately $11.8 billion of revenue since 2020 85, while cumulative losses have been alleged at $83.6 billion, implying a loss-to-revenue ratio of roughly 7.1 times 85. Other claims cite cumulative metaverse costs of $61 billion, $80 billion, or $88 billion 38,65,70,79. The definitions and periods vary, but the conclusion is consistent: the investment has been loss-making, and profitability remains uncertain 80.

Meta has achieved meaningful positions in virtual-reality gaming and smart glasses 62,67. Quest has shown some success in gaming and limited enterprise applications 156. Yet productization and monetization remain execution risks 52,91. Current AI infrastructure spending could reproduce the pattern of committing large sums before returns become measurable 124,178. That history explains why shareholders are demanding evidence that compute investment will produce sustainable earnings rather than simply expand capacity.

Valuation Depends on the Payoff Assumptions

Valuation estimates are unusually dispersed. Morningstar estimates fair value at $850 and describes the shares as approximately 30% below fair value 49,50,185. GuruFocus estimates value near $835.76 and a discount of roughly 30.7% 74,99. More conservative estimates place fair value at $576.58, essentially in line with a share price near $578.85 134, or at $379.62 under another discounted-cash-flow framework 88. A separate AI-oriented estimate of $520 implies downside from an approximately $599 share price 88. Morningstar’s moderately undervalued assessment and wide-moat rating have meaningful corroboration, but the evidence does not establish a consensus margin of safety.

The market multiple is generally reported at approximately 13–14 times EV/EBITDA 40,50,127,172,178,185,186, roughly 18 times in some operating or forward-income analyses 66,112, and approximately 24 times trailing earnings 184. Meta also trades at a lower operating-cash-flow multiple than Microsoft and Alphabet in one comparison 173. These figures may appear inexpensive relative to other mega-cap technology companies, but the discount reflects uncertainty about AI returns, cash-flow conversion, and future capital intensity 100,101. At the current price, one DCF framework requires approximately 15% annual free-cash-flow growth for a decade 88. That outcome is possible if advertising remains strong and AI monetization emerges. It is not a low hurdle while cash generation is under pressure.

Bull cases assume approximately 20–25% revenue growth, operating-margin expansion from 38% to 41%, and a stable 18x operating-income multiple 168. Other scenarios imply upside of 72% to 219% 133,168, while sell-side targets range from $715–$766 to $850–$1,015 4,17,18,28,33,36,43,49,63,82,142,179. These are sensitivity markers, not base-case outcomes. Their dispersion shows that valuation is chiefly a function of assumptions about AI monetization, capex normalization, margin durability, and the appropriate discount rate.

Governance and Regulatory Risks Remain Material

Insider selling has been notable. Meta executives and directors have sold shares over the past six months, including multiple transactions by CTO Andrew Bosworth 5,10,14,32,73,90, an approximately $1.02 million sale by COO Javier Olivan 72,91, and sales by directors Marc Andreessen and Robert Kimmitt 53,73,153. Aggregate 90-day insider sales are reported at approximately $60.6 million 18,71. These transactions merit observation but do not establish a negative fundamental outlook, particularly given their small size relative to Meta’s market capitalization.

The structural governance issue is founder control. Mark Zuckerberg holds approximately 13% of the economic equity 29,37,126, while decision-making remains highly concentrated around him 136,176. This arrangement provides strategic flexibility and alignment, but it also heightens key-person, capital-allocation, and execution risk. The cancellation of a planned $2 billion buyback was immaterial relative to market value at approximately 0.14% 171, although a broader pause in repurchases removes a source of shareholder support 48. With a dividend yield below 0.5% 24,33,34,35,39,48,51,52,58,94,96,140,158,166, Meta is principally a capital-appreciation investment.

Regulatory exposure includes privacy, antitrust, data practices, energy approvals, and infrastructure permitting. The $567 million judgment is well corroborated 61,143 and manageable relative to quarterly net income 122,180. Follow-on cases could nevertheless extend cash-flow pressure and reduce the valuation multiple 81,122. The frequently cited $1.4 trillion litigation figure is a headline maximum or plaintiff-related estimate, not a measured liability or confirmed amount sought by attorneys general 23,59,74. It is an extreme tail risk, not a base-case financial charge, although the underlying proceedings remain a legitimate valuation discount factor 97,121.

International exposure provides geographic diversification but also introduces currency, geopolitical, and regional economic risk 27,52,69,71,133,177. Higher interest rates matter for two reasons: they compress growth-stock multiples and raise the required return on long-duration AI infrastructure 52,121,142,184. A weaker global economy could reduce advertiser budgets and pricing power while making high-capex projects less attractive 185.

Investment Implications and Monitoring Framework

Meta is best understood as a cash engine funding an infrastructure option—not simply as a social-media company and not yet as an AI pure play. Its mature advertising franchise supplies scale, data, distribution, and cash flow. AI is already improving the core business, and the company may add subscriptions, agents, APIs, commerce, consumer assistants, smart glasses, and compute to that foundation.

The investment debate turns on capital intensity. Meta is choosing control and internal deployment of scarce compute over near-term third-party monetization 148. That may be rational if intelligence compounds in value beyond the sale price of raw infrastructure 148. It also transfers utilization and financing risk to shareholders. Meta has more direct user distribution than most infrastructure providers, but less evidence that its spending is producing a distinct, high-margin AI revenue stream.

The bull case requires AI both to strengthen the existing advertising engine and to create at least one meaningful non-advertising revenue stream. The bear case is a prolonged period of negative or very weak free cash flow, rising commitments, and Reality Labs-like returns on compute.

The shares may suit a long-duration investor who accepts execution and valuation volatility. The evidence does not support treating Meta as a low-risk value stock. Position sizing should reflect the company’s beta, concentrated institutional ownership, founder control, and dependence on a multiyear AI payoff. A staged or partial allocation is more defensible than an aggressive concentration until cash-flow conversion and infrastructure monetization become visible.

The judgment is consequently plain: Meta possesses the distribution and profits to make a consequential AI investment, but it has not yet demonstrated that the investment will earn an adequate return. Until it does, transparency around commitments, disciplined capital allocation, and independent scrutiny are not optional safeguards. They are the minimum conditions of governance in the public interest.
